Catalogue Note
In this present piece, seven fossilised fish specimens, including a Dyplomistus, are eternalised in stone. In East Asian cultures, the carp symbolises strength and perseverance, known for swimming upstream in rivers and waterfalls. The fish also serves as a striking symbol for life, as well as symbolizes fertility, virility, and wealth. In great condition, this attractive fossil panel offers tidings of prosperity and beauty in its eternal state.
